Done deal: Six-time Ligue 1 champions Stade de Reims sign Sporting Supreme Player of the Season
Published: August 02, 2024
Through a statement on their official website, six-time French Ligue 1 champions Stade de Reims have announced the signing of teenage Nigerian fullback Amos Ochoche.
The promising defender ended his association with Sporting Supreme Abuja after putting pen to paper on a two-year contract with Stade de Reims.
Ochoche has joined Stade de Reims after a breakout campaign, where he was named Sporting Supreme's Player of the Season for 2023-2024.
The 18-year-old will not begin his Stade de Reims career with the first team but the Pro 2 group, and has decided to move to the Red and Whites to continue his development and gain experience.
He has been offered a contract by Stade de Reims after he was spotted by the club's recruitment network.
In the upcoming season, Stade de Reims II will be competing in the Championnat National 3 - equivalent of the fifth tier of French football..
Cap-tied United States international of Nigerian descent Folarin Balogun and 2017 Fifa U17 World Cup-winning winger Sheyi Ojo have both played for Stade de Reims in the past.
Nigeria internationals Moses Simon (Nantes) and Terem Moffi (OGC Nice) are on the books of Ligue 1 clubs.
